CNA

Apr 2016 - Oct 2016
Swedish Covenant Hospital
- Bathe and dress patients - Serve meals and help patients eat - Take vital signs - Turn or reposition patients who are bedridden - Collect information about conditions and treatment plans from caregivers, nurses and doctors - Provide and empty bedpans - Lift patients into beds, wheelchairs, exam tables, etc. - Answer patient calls - Examine patients for bruises, blood in urine or other injuries/wounds - Clean and sanitize patient areas - Change bed sheets and restock rooms with necessary supplies.
